Palm trees are in no hurry to sell Rony and Zé Rafael

O Palm trees It's been shaking the ball market. With R$ 200 million to spend, Leila Pereira plans to give 5 reinforcements to Abel Ferreira so that Verdão will again win Libertadores, Brasileirão and the Copa do Brasil. The president's own motto for his management is to win back.

The board won't stop at Facundo Torres, who should arrive next week in Brazil to perform medical examinations and sign a contract for 5 years. The board's idea is to reinforce Alviverde with one more side attackerA midfielder and a left-handed quarterback.

The reason for these five arrivals is that the Palm trees prepare at least 5 exits for 2025: Dudu and Lazarus are gone. Two more important players in the history of Green should also go soon: Zé Rafael and Ron. They're both being pretty harassed in the ball market. Besides them, Vitor Reis can leave the club in the middle of the year and Lecture wants to anticipate the coming of a defender

Ron and Zé Rafael must be next to leave

About Ron and Zé Rafael who have lost a lot of space in Palm trees Abel Ferreira's in 2024, the crowd is impatient and wants to leave the team. However, Verdam is in no hurry to release them, and the Uol Sport report explained why Leila and Barros are delaying their departure.

Flavio Latif, found that both athletes have several interests in the market, but the Palm trees looks forward to the best possible proposals to make a decision. There's no rush to set the future of the wheel and the attacker

Palm treesHowever, there is no rush to sell the duo and expects good proposal

Although they do not live well, the Palm trees He has a lot of affection and respect for the pair. So the order at the Football Academy is to find a proposal that is good for both the Club and the players and no one loses anything.

Zé Rafael has polls of Bahia, Atlético Mineiro, Cruise and Holys. Fish made a loan offer something Alviverde doesn't want. Finally, Ron has several searches for teams from Brazil and abroad.
